Jan‐Maarten Luursema is a scholar working on Surgery, Computer Vision and Pattern Recognition and Biomedical Engineering. According to data from OpenAlex, Jan‐Maarten Luursema has authored 25 papers receiving a total of 397 ind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Surgery, 11 papers in Computer Vision and Pattern Recognition and 11 papers in Biomedical Engineering. Recurrent topics in Jan‐Maarten Luursema's work include Surgical Simulation and Training (21 papers), Augmented Reality Applications (11 papers) and Anatomy and Medical Technology (11 papers). Jan‐Maarten Luursema is often cited by papers focused on Surgical Simulation and Training (21 papers), Augmented Reality Applications (11 papers) and Anatomy and Medical Technology (11 papers). Jan‐Maarten Luursema collaborates with scholars based in Netherlands, United States and India. Jan‐Maarten Luursema's co-authors include Willem B. Verwey, Piet Kommers, Harry van Goor, Robert H. Geelkerken, Hans J. Vos, Jan G.M. Kooloos, Marc A.T.M. Vorstenbosch, Sonja N. Buzink, J. J. Jakimowicz and Cornelia Fluit and has published in prestigious journals such as The American Journal of Surgery, Urology and World Journal of Surgery.
